The dashboard is the central start view in the Central Command backend. It condenses open and paid vouchers, revenue, charts, and instance notes into an actionable picture. The goal is not maximum information density at any cost, but quick orientation: where is it burning, where is it running stably, which instance needs focus?

Users can widen the view to all instances or narrow it to a selection. Lists can be sorted and filtered; charts show proportions and comparisons. Cache indicators explain how fresh the data is. This keeps the dashboard honest: fast thanks to sync, traceable thanks to its origin in Lexware and related systems.

A good dashboard replaces neither detail views nor domain systems. It prioritizes. Finance sees open items, ops recognizes patterns across tenants, and leadership compares revenue.
